The pigmentation in the lesion tissues could be effectively broken up into pieces and removed by taking advantage of the high energy immediately irradiated by laser, which is the so-called the explosion principle. The instantaneous emitted high energy focused by laser can have the fixed wavelength permeate the epidermis to lesion tissues within the extremely short time, striking the corresponding chromophore at once. The corresponding pigment will expand rapidly and explode into pieces in a moment when heated. One part of the pigment (the superficial epidermis) will be bounced out of the body at the moment, while the other part of the pigment (inside the chromophore) will split into the tiny granules that can be engulfed by phagocytes of the body. After the digestion of phagocytes, it can be excluded from the lymphatic system of the body. The pigment of the injured tissues gradually becomes shallow until disappears, while no injured trace will be left on the peripheral normal tissues, for they will not absorb the laser of the fixed wavelength.

Laser Tattoo Removal

 

Does laser tattoo removal hurt?

Laser tattoo removal can hurt, but the pain is usually less when compared to that of other techniques. The sensation of laser removal has been compared to that of small drops of popping grease or the snap of rubber band on your skin. After the procedure, your skin will feel raw; similar to the sensation of sunburn or windburn. Many clinics also offer a topical anesthetic or injections of local anesthetic, but many people find anesthesia unnecessary.

How long does laser tattoo removal take? How many treatments are necessary?

These figures depend on a number of factors -- the size of the tattoo, its age, what colors were used, which laser (s) are used, your skin type, your own natural healing process, etc. Most treatments take anywhere from a matter of minutes to 2 hours. Results are not immediate; after the treatment, the tattoo fades over a series of weeks to months. One month intervals between treatments are common. Most tattoos require between 3 and 8 treatments. Some tattoos may require more treatments. Your specialist will be able to give you a good idea of how many treatments you will need. Most tattoos are significantly reduced after the first treatment.

What are the success rates of laser tattoo removal?

Laser removal has an excellent track record. Since each tattoo is unique, no clinic can guarantee 100% success. Success depends on many factors including the colors in the tattoo, the age of the tattoo, and whether it was done by a professional artist. People with lighter skin types usually have better results. A physician who specializes in tattoo removal will be able to give you an idea of what results you can realistically expect.

What risks are associated with laser tattoo removal?

There are risks associated with virtually every medical procedure. Fortunately, laser removal is relatively safe Most tattoos are removed with little or no scarring. The risk of infection is extremely low if you follow your doctor’s or aesthetician's  instructions after treatment. There is also a slight risk of hyper pigmentation (the skin in the affected area becoming darker than usual) or hypo pigmentation (the skin in the affected area becoming lighter than usual. To improve your chances and reduce your risks, it is important to have your removal performed at a reputable clinic, with trained medical professionals, and well-maintained equipment.

Remember: The most important precaution to take is to make sure that you have a dermatologic surgeon or other licensed specialist perform this procedure.

How much does laser tattoo removal cost?

The cost of laser tattoo removal is variable, depending on the size, color (s), and complexity of the tattoo. Prices generally start at around $100-150 per square inch per treatment. To find out how much removal of your tattoo might cost, you should consult with a clinic that performs tattoo removal.

How long is the average recovery time?

Whether it’s your first or last treatment, you should be able to go back to your daily activities right away. You need to follow your physician’s instructions (such as keeping the treated area out of the sun and refraining from violently moving that part of your body) to ensure proper healing.
